Windows Installation in Framingham, MA
Windows installation services involve replacing or installing new windows to improve the comfort, energy efficiency, and appearance of a home. These projects can include installing standard single-hung or double-hung windows, casement windows, picture windows, or specialized options like bay or bow windows. Homeowners often seek this service when upgrading outdated or damaged windows, enhancing curb appeal, or increasing insulation to reduce energy costs. Before requesting window installation, property owners typically want to understand the different types of windows available, the materials used, and how the installation process may impact their home’s daily routine.
It’s important for homeowners to consider factors such as the size and style of windows that best match their property, as well as any specific features they desire, like improved security or soundproofing. They should also be aware of the importance of proper measurement and preparation to ensure a seamless fit and optimal performance. Clarifying these details beforehand helps ensure the project aligns with the property’s needs and aesthetic preferences, leading to a successful window upgrade.

Windows Installation Questions
What types of windows can be installed? Various window styles including double-hung, casement, slider, and picture windows are available for installation to suit different property needs.
Is professional installation necessary? Yes, proper installation ensures optimal performance, energy efficiency, and durability of new windows.
Can existing windows be replaced without damaging the surrounding structure? Yes, experienced installers carefully remove old windows and replace them with minimal impact on the surrounding frame and exterior.
What should property owners consider before installing new windows? It's important to consider the window type, energy efficiency features, and compatibility with the property's architecture.
